Re: XFree86 for cygwin installation hanging


Paul,

It sounds like you may need to try another mirror.

Also, you are probably having a problem with the XFree86-bin-icons package, which was fixed by the bash-2.05b-16 release.

However, you may still have problems due to the ordering in which postinstall scripts are running and depending on whether your mirror has bash-2.05b-16 yet (it should, it has been a few days).

I would recommend deleting the c:\cygwin directory (or wherever you installed), selecting another mirror, downloading and installing again. This time, let it install the base set of packages first. Then, go back and pick the extras you want. Be sure to leave XFree86-bin-icons until everything else is working.

I have been trying to load XFree86 for Cygwin, using the Cygwin web installation. I have a Compaq Athlon 1700 based machine, running Windows XP home edition.

Cygwin itself is fine. All components run perfectly, except XFree86 and anything that depends on it. The download ends in a message that it is unable to find file ""; pressing OK gets the installation underway but it then hangs at varying points in the installation. I have uninstalled before each attempt. Also, when I shut down Windows, the post-install programme is still running and has to be stopped. Invoking XWin, with any combination of arguments results in the background coming up but nothing else.

What should I do? Try downloading and installing from hard disk?
